CBSE 12th Supplementary 2026 Exam Dates Out:  Post result declaration today, the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) has announced the exam dates for the CBSE compartment exams 2026. The CBSE supplementary exam 2026 will be held on a single day on June 15, 2026. This year, a total of 1,63,800 students (9.26%) have been placed under the compartment category. Overall pass rate stood at 85.20%, which is slightly lower than the previous year, which recorded  88.39%.

CBSE 12th Supplementary 2026 Exam: Who's Eligible?

Candidates under the following categories will be eligible for the CBSE supplementary exams.

1. Students who passed in Class 12 in 2026 but want to improve their marks can sit for the supplementary exams.

2. Those who appeared in Class 12th Board Exams 2026 and have been placed under the “compartment” category.

3. Those who have appeared in the Class 12th exam in 2025 but were placed in the compartment category. For such students, this is the last opportunity to improve their marks. CBSE allows only 3 chances to clear a compartment.

CBSE LOC Submission 2026 Starts On June 2

The online LOC (List of Candidates) submission will commence on June 2, 2026. Students who want to improve their marks or those in the compartment category must submit the admission form online before the deadline. Once the form is submitted, no further changes, no changes like adding or removing names or subjects, will be allowed.
